Council - Wednesday, 4 March 2026 - 7.30 p.m.

The Wandsworth Council meeting on 4th March 2026 focused heavily on the council's budget and financial strategy for the upcoming years. Key decisions included the approval of the 2026/27 budget, which involves freezing the main element of council tax while increasing the adult social care precept by 2%, and the adoption of the Wandsworth Local Plan Partial Review, aimed at increasing the delivery of affordable housing. The council also approved significant capital investment schemes totalling £52.3 million for 2026/27 and future years, alongside the Treasury Management Strategy and Policy for the upcoming financial year.

Cabinet - Monday, 23 February 2026 - 4.00 p.m.

The Cabinet meeting on Monday 23rd February 2026 focused heavily on the Council's financial position and future investments, with key decisions made regarding the budget and council tax for the upcoming year. The Council approved a balanced budget for the fourth consecutive year, freezing the main element of council tax while implementing a 2% increase for the adult social care precept. Significant capital investment was also approved, with over £52 million added to the capital programme for projects across various services, funded through a mix of grants, developer contributions, reserves, and borrowing.
